Why the Furniture Store Industry is Thriving in Chicago

Chicago, as one of the largest metropolitan areas in the United States, boasts a dynamic and diverse demographic that fuels demand for high-quality furniture stores. The city's rich architectural heritage, vibrant residential communities, and booming commercial sectors create a fertile environment for furniture retailers. Key factors contributing to the thriving industry include:

  • Growing Population and New Constructions: Chicago continues to see an influx of residents and ongoing residential and commercial construction, increasing demand for both residential and office furniture.
  • Urban Lifestyle and Aesthetic Preferences: Urban dwellers seek modern, stylish, and functional furniture that maximizes space while reflecting contemporary trends.
  • Focus on Sustainable and Local Products: Consumers increasingly prefer eco-friendly, locally-sourced furniture options, supporting local artisans and manufacturers.
  • Expanding E-commerce Opportunities: Virtual shopping has made it easier for Chicago residents to browse, compare, and purchase furniture seamlessly from their homes.

Understanding the Chicago Furniture Market: Trends and Opportunities

Success in the Chicago furniture niche involves understanding current market trends and identifying emerging opportunities. Here are some key insights:

1. Emphasis on Customization and Personalization

Customers now seek personalized furniture solutions that match their unique tastes and living spaces. Offering customizable options like modular pieces, color choices, and custom fabric or wood finishes can significantly boost sales.

2. Sustainable and Eco-Friendly Furniture

Eco-conscious consumers prioritize sustainable materials, organic finishes, and environmentally responsible manufacturing processes. Incorporating green products into your inventory can serve as a differentiator in the Chicago market.

3. Multi-Functional and Space-Saving Designs

With limited space in urban apartments, furniture stores that specialize in multi-purpose furniture—such as foldable beds, wall-mounted desks, and convertible sofas—are highly sought after.

4. Integration of Technology in Furniture

Smart furniture equipped with charging stations, built-in speakers, or IoT features are gaining popularity among tech-savvy consumers looking for convenience and innovation in their home or office.

5. Embracing E-Commerce and Omnichannel Strategies

The ability to provide a seamless shopping experience online, complemented by brick-and-mortar showrooms, will dominate the future of furniture stores. Enhanced digital presence through virtual consultations, 3D room visualizations, and prompt delivery services can give your business a competitive edge.

Strategies for Building a Profitable Business in Chicago Furniture Retail

Achieving profitability and sustained growth in the Chicago furniture industry requires a comprehensive approach covering multiple facets of the business. Here are targeted strategies to ensure long-term success:

1. Curate a Unique and Trend-Setting Inventory

Stay ahead of design trends by sourcing unique pieces that combine innovation with functionality. Collaborate with local artisans and manufacturers to offer exclusive furniture lines that cannot be found elsewhere in Chicago.

2. Leverage Local Market Data to Your Advantage

Use demographic data, real estate development reports, and customer feedback to tailor your inventory and marketing efforts. For example, targeting luxury condo developments with upscale furniture or focusing on first-time homeowners with affordable, stylish options.

3. Optimize Your Showroom for Conversions

Create an inviting, well-lit, and functional showroom that allows customers to visualize how furniture will look in their own spaces. Incorporate interactive displays, comfortable seating areas, and design consultations to enhance customer experience.

4. Invest in Digital Marketing and SEO

Strong online visibility is vital for reaching Chicago's tech-savvy demographic. Implementing an SEO strategy centered around keywords like "Chicago furniture" and optimizing your website for local searches can dramatically increase foot traffic and online queries.

5. Emphasize Customer Service and After-Sales Support

Providing personalized assistance, flexible financing options, and reliable delivery services will build trust and foster brand loyalty. Satisfied customers are more likely to recommend your furniture store to others.

6. Build Strong Supplier Relationships

Establishing partnerships with reliable suppliers ensures quality, competitive pricing, and timely delivery—key elements for maintaining a competitive edge in a fast-paced market like Chicago.

Innovative Marketing Techniques for Chicago Furniture Stores

Effective marketing is the cornerstone of thriving in the furniture industry. Here are some of the most successful approaches tailored for Chicago stores:

1. Local SEO Optimization

Optimize your website with localized keywords such as "Chicago furniture store" or "furniture stores in Chicago". Claim and optimize your Google My Business profile to appear prominently in local map pack results.

2. Content Marketing and Blogging

Create valuable content that addresses common customer questions, interior design tips, and market trends. This positions your store as an authority and improves your search engine rankings.

3. Social Media Engagement

Use platforms like Instagram, Pinterest, and Facebook to showcase your inventory through high-quality images and videos. Run targeted ads to reach Chicago residents interested in home improvement and interior design.

4. Collaborate with Interior Designers and Influencers

Partner with local interior designers, home bloggers, and social media influencers to expand your reach. These collaborations can showcase your furniture offerings within real interior settings, attracting more potential customers.

5. Host In-Store Events and Design Workshops

Organize seminars, launch events, or design workshops that engage customers and create community around your brand.

Operational Excellence: Key to Sustained Business Growth

Beyond marketing and product selection, operational excellence anchors long-term success. Focus areas include:

  • Efficient Supply Chain Management: Streamline logistics to minimize delays and reduce costs.
  • Inventory Management: Use data analytics to maintain optimal stock levels and avoid overstocking or shortages.
  • Staff Training: Develop a knowledgeable and courteous sales team that can assist customers effectively.
  • Customer Relationship Management (CRM): Utilize CRM systems to personalize marketing, track customer preferences, and foster loyalty.

The Future of Furniture Stores in Chicago: Embracing Innovation and Sustainability

Looking ahead, the Chicago furniture industry is poised for continued evolution driven by technological advances and shifting customer values. Key future trends include:

  • Implementation of Augmented Reality (AR): Allowing customers to visualize furniture in their space remotely before purchasing.
  • Eco-Conscious Manufacturing: Increasing demand for biodegradable, recycled, and sustainably harvested materials.
  • Decentralized Showrooms and Pop-Up Shops: Bringing furniture displays to different neighborhoods to reach broader audiences.
  • Smart Home Integration: Offering furniture that seamlessly interacts with smart home systems for a connected lifestyle.
